[PATCH net] net/mlx5: Fix MCIA register buffer overflow on 32 dword reads

The MCIA register can return up to 32 dwords (128 bytes) when the device
advertises the mcia_32dwords capability, but struct
mlx5_ifc_mcia_reg_bits only defines dword_0..11, leaving room for just
12 dwords (48 bytes) of data.

mlx5_query_mcia() clamps the read size to mlx5_mcia_max_bytes() and then
memcpy()s that many bytes out of the register, potentially reading past
the end of the 'out' buffer. On kernels built with FORTIFY_SOURCE this
is caught as a buffer overflow while reading the module EEPROM via
ethtool:

  detected buffer overflow in memcpy
  kernel BUG at lib/string_helpers.c:1048!
  RIP: 0010:fortify_panic+0x13/0x20
  Call Trace:
   mlx5_query_mcia.isra.0+0x200/0x210 [mlx5_core]
   mlx5_query_module_eeprom_by_page+0x4a/0xa0 [mlx5_core]
   mlx5e_get_module_eeprom_by_page+0xbb/0x120 [mlx5_core]
   eeprom_prepare_data+0xf3/0x170
   ethnl_default_doit+0xf1/0x3b0

Extend the mcia_reg layout to 32 dwords.

Fixes: 271907ee2f29 ("net/mlx5: Query the maximum MCIA register read size from firmware")
